Crynodeb
As a receptionist you have a very important role to play in helping us to provide the best possible care for our patients, as you are the first contact with the patient. Good general practice depends on team work and you are a valid member of the team. You are responsible for much of the day-to-day organisation of the practice and all other workers in the practice depend on your efficiency. Why Care Navigators are important The reception patients receive when they come to the practice has a strong influence on how they think about us, talk about us, and relate to us in the future. Patients who think of us as being caring and thoughtful are likely to be less demanding and more tolerant of our shortcomings. Receptionists have the difficult task of satisfying the demands of patients while at the same time running the surgeries to the satisfaction of the Doctors. Keeping parties happy needs patience, skill, maturity and understanding. It also needs support from the Doctors, and appropriate training.
